Shutter Mounting in Longmont, CO
Shutter mounting services involve securely installing window shutters onto residential properties, enhancing both the appearance and functionality of windows. These services typically cover a variety of projects, including the installation of decorative or functional shutters on existing windows, replacement of old or damaged shutters, and custom mounting for unique window styles or architectural features. Homeowners considering shutter mounting often want to understand the types of shutters available, the best mounting methods for their property, and how the installation process will integrate with their home's design.
Before requesting shutter mounting services, property owners usually seek clarity on factors such as the compatibility of shutters with their window types, the materials used for mounting hardware, and any structural considerations that might affect installation. It's also common to inquire about the options for manual or motorized shutters, as well as the potential impact on window operation and exterior aesthetics. Understanding these details helps ensure the chosen shutters are properly secured and complement the property's overall look.

Shutter Mounting Questions
What types of shutters can be mounted? Shutter mounting services typically include installation for various types such as wood, vinyl, aluminum, and composite shutters to suit different property styles.
Is shutter mounting suitable for all window sizes? Shutter mounting can be adapted for a wide range of window sizes, ensuring proper fit and functionality for both small and large openings.
What should property owners consider before mounting shutters? It's important to evaluate the window location, mounting surface, and desired aesthetic to ensure the shutters are properly installed and durable.
Can shutters be mounted on existing structures? Yes, shutters can often be mounted on existing window frames or surfaces, provided they are in good condition and suitable for installation.
